结论:对于配置较低的云服务器,推荐选择Windows Server 2019或2022的精简版(如Server Core),以在性能和安全性之间取得良好平衡。
在当前云计算环境中,许多用户由于预算或初期测试需求,会选择配置较低的云服务器。这类服务器通常内存在2GB以下、CPU为单核或双核、硬盘空间有限。在这种情况下,选择合适的操作系统版本尤为关键,尤其是使用Windows系统时,其资源占用相较于Linux更高,因此更需要精挑细选。
为什么不能随便安装Windows Server?
- 资源占用高:某些完整版的Windows Server版本(如带有桌面体验的版本)会占用大量内存和CPU资源,导致低配服务器运行缓慢甚至卡顿。
- 启动时间长:图形界面和默认开启的服务较多,影响服务器响应速度。
- 维护成本增加:功能冗余可能导致不必要的安全漏洞和更新负担。
推荐版本一:Windows Server 2019 Standard(Core模式)
- 轻量高效:Server Core模式没有图形界面,仅保留核心服务,显著降低资源消耗。
- 兼容性好:支持大多数现代应用程序和服务,适合部署Web服务器、数据库等常见应用。
- 稳定性强:目前仍处于主流支持周期内,适合中长期使用。
推荐版本二:Windows Server 2022 Standard(Core模式)
- 更现代化:相比2019版本,在安全性、容器支持等方面有明显提升。
- 优化更好:对低资源环境的支持更加友好,尤其适合需要较高安全标准但又受限于硬件条件的场景。
- 支持时间长:官方支持周期较长,适合希望减少频繁升级的用户。
不建议使用的版本
- 带桌面体验的完整版Windows Server:资源占用过高,不适合低配服务器。
- 过时版本如Windows Server 2012 R2:缺乏现代安全补丁和功能支持,存在安全隐患。
- Windows 10/11 IoT或LTSC用于服务器用途:虽然轻量,但并非专为服务器设计,不推荐用于生产环境。
使用建议与优化技巧
- 启用Server Core模式,避免图形界面带来的资源浪费。
- 禁用不必要的服务和自动更新,节省CPU和内存。
- 定期清理日志和临时文件,释放磁盘空间。
- 使用远程管理工具进行操作,避免直接连接图形界面。
总结:在配置较低的云服务器上,选择Windows Server 2019或2022的Core版本是最佳实践。 这两个版本在保持系统稳定性和安全性的同时,最大程度地减少了资源占用,能够有效满足低配服务器的运行需求。合理配置和优化也能进一步提升性能,实现“小马拉大车”的效果。
云知道CLOUD